HISTORY phoenix

VERSION	DATE		DESCRIPTION

1.0     2013-04		created 
1.0.1	2013-05-10	qc1Ingest added for IDP statistics	
1.0.2	2013-10-23	further outdated content added
1.0.3	2013-10-28	hacks to cope with UVES-SLICER situation, to be rolled back later
1.1	2013-11-04	suppression of 60.A files implemented
1.2	2014-02-05	checks for proper DFO_FILE_NAME
1.3	2014-08-21	offers handling of 60. files for testing; CHECK_LOCAL for mcalibs; ANC/merge2Fits obsolete; sorting by RAW_TYPEs for INT
1.4	2015-01-12	QC job concentration, CHECK_LOCAL and CAL_DIR_LOCAL for muse-like installations
2.0	2015-03-05	new: MCALIB mode, extended workflow and configuration
2.1	2015-10-01	DATA_PGI, JOB_PGI; modified logic for filterRaw; bug fixes for MCALDOWN files, QCBQS_TYPE, writeStats
2.1.1	2015-10-15	RAWDOWN_SLEEP added
2.2	2016-01-30	new flag -n to skip CLEANUP in step -M; optional SCIENCE certification step CERTIF_REQUIRED
2.2.1	2016-02-02	TOT_TIME1 for QC execution catched for case SER (MUSE); monthly mode disabled for MUSE
2.3	2016-04-01	supports MASTER/SLAVE operational model 
2.3.1	2016-05-30	added check for DATE being a real date (e.g. 2016-04-31), lines :170 and :1290 
3.0	2016-12-05	supports DEEP mode; supports target AB selection for DEEP; CHECK_LOCAL and CAL_DIR_LOCAL disabled
3.0.1	2017-03-17	error condition added for non-existing run_IDs in -M mode
3.1	2017-04-03	CALIB as DP_CATG accepted; optional non-std resource file in config file accepted
3.1.1	2017-05-04	minor improvements for the sequence numbering for QCJOB_CONCENTRATION; procedure for pseudo-dates, to prepare for P100
3.1.2	2017-07-03	added CERTIF_PROCATG for the CERTIF_REQUIRED option; cleaned section :2191 from uves-related content; section for ORIG_AB_DIR improved; bug fix for TOT_TIME2 and DEEP_MODE in line :652
3.1.3	2017-07-12	new optional monitor PGI MON_PGI (called after phoenixMonitor)
3.1.4	2017-10-02	small bug fixes for QCJOB_CONCENTRATION=YES around lines :1343 and :1483
3.2	2017-12-27	improved handling of TARGET_SELECT=YES in DEEP mode
3.2.1	2018-04-23	enabled for for P100+ runIDs (sect. 0.3.1 and 4.3); updates call of phoenixMonitor in JOBS_INGEST
3.2.2	2018-06-01	some modifications done for TOT_TIME1 stats for step2/stacking; new key AB_FILTER_COMMENT (optional, used for getStatusAB)
3.2.3	2019-01-17	minor bug fixes for MCAL_MODE; added config key ACCEPT_NOSCORE for MCAL_MODE
3.3	2019-02-25	new option -x, for exceptionally enforcing keeping the AB_DIR/HISTO info for the MCAL_MODE
4.0	2020-02-06	support coherent CALIB mode (called COMPLETE mode); cascadeMonitor removed; adapted to new runID scheme
4.0.1	2020-03-27	some minor stabilization for COMPLETE_MODE
4.0.2	2020-04-15	bug fix for COMPLETE_MODE=YES
4.1	2020-10-22	support SCIENCE AB creation instead of download 
4.1.1	2020-11-23	DP_CATG=ANY: bug fix for CREATE_SCIAB=YES
4.1.2	2021-01-18	bug fix for NUM_AB_REJ in :2491
4.1.3	2022-07-13	different call of MON_PGI dependent on DEEP_MODE
4.2	2023-06-15	support both DFOS-v1 and qcFlow naming schemes for MCALs